오늘날 인터넷에서 우리의 정보가 안전하게 보호받기 위해서는 SSL인증서가 무척 중요한 역할을 합니다. SSL인증서는 웹사이트와 사용자 간의 데이터 전송을 안전하게 암호화해 주는 기술로, 이를 통해 개인 정보 유출이나 해킹 같은 사이버 공격으로부터 사용자를 보호합니다.
특히, Zscaler와 같은 클라우드 기반 보안 솔루션은 SSL Inspection 기능을 통해 암호화된 웹 트래픽을 검사하며, 이 과정에서 발생할 수 있는 여러 위험 요소를 사전에 차단합니다. SSL인증서의 필요성과 그 적용 범위에 대해 보다 깊이 이해하고, 안전한 인터넷 환경을 만드는 방법을 함께 알아보겠습니다.
“`html
SSL 인증서의 중요성과 기본 원리
SSL(Secure Sockets Layer) 인증서는 인터넷 상에서 데이터의 안전한 전송을 보장하는 필수적인 요소로 자리 잡고 있습니다. 이를 통해 사용자의 개인정보와 기업의 민감한 데이터를 보호하여 사이버 공격으로부터 안전하게 지킬 수 있습니다.
SSL은 기본적으로 두 지점 간의 데이터 암호화 및 전송을 제어하는 암호화 프로토콜인 TLS(Transport Layer Security)와 밀접한 관련이 있습니다. SSL 인증서가 발급되면, 사용자는 웹 사이트와의 연결이 암호화되어 해커나 악의적인 개인이 정보를 가로채지 못하도록 하는데 중요한 역할을 합니다.
각종 데이터를 암호화하는 기술은 현재 모든 온라인 활동에 있어 필수 불가결한 요소가 되었으며, 특히 금융 거래나 개인 정보와 같이 민감한 정보를 다룰 때는 더욱 중요합니다.
예를 들어, Salesforce나 Google Apps와 같은 기업 애플리케이션의 절반 이상이 현재 SSL을 사용하고 있으며, 이는 사용자 데이터의 보호를 위해 필수적입니다. Facebook 및 Gmail과 같은 많은 소셜 네트워크 서비스 또한 SSL을 활용하여 사용자의 정보를 안전하게 보호하고 있습니다.
이처럼 SSL 인증서는 단순히 웹사이트의 보안을 강화하는 것뿐 아니라, 전 세계에서 이루어지는 모든 인터넷 트래픽에서 필수적으로 요구되는 표준이 되어가고 있습니다.
그러나 이러한 트래픽 중 일부는 악성코드나 데이터 유출의 원인이 될 수 있는 요소가 존재할 수 있기 때문에, 단순히 SSL 인증서만으로는 완벽한 보안을 보장할 수 없습니다. 이러한 이유로, 기업에서는 SSL Inspection이라는 기능을 통해 암호화된 트래픽을 검사하고, 보안을 강화할 필요가 있습니다.
| 기술 | 설명 |
|---|---|
| SSL | 데이터 연결 시 안전하게 암호화하여 전송하는 프로토콜 |
| TLS | SSL의 후속 버전으로, 더욱 강화된 보안 기능을 제공 |
| SSL Inspection | 암호화된 SSL 트래픽을 검사하여 보안 위협을 탐지하는 기술 |
SSL Inspection의 필요성과 기능
SSL Inspection은 암호화된 웹 트래픽을 검사하는 절차입니다.
이 기능은 특히 해커들이 암호화된 채널을 이용하여 데이터를 몰래 전송하거나 악성 소프트웨어를 유포하는 것을 방지하는 데 중요한 역할을 합니다. SSL Inspection을 통해 기업들은 악의적인 웹 콘텐츠와 트래픽을 식별하고 지속적인 보안을 유지할 수 있습니다.
SSL Inspection의 기본 원리는 암호화된 데이터가 전송될 때 이를 열어보고 확인한 후 다시 암호화하여 전송하는 것입니다.
이는 기업 내부의 보안 장비에서 종종 수행되며, 기본적으로 암호화된 통신을 해독한 후 재암호화하여 외부로 전송하게 됩니다. 이러한 과정은 인터넷 프록시 장비를 통해 자동으로 진행되며, 비즈니스 환경에서의 안전한 데이터 전송을 보장합니다.
하지만 SSL Inspection을 수행하기 위해서는 보안 장비의 성능이 매우 중요합니다.
업무 환경에서 트래픽이 급증하는 경우, SSL Inspection을 원활하게 수행하기 위해서는 적절한 용량의 장비가 필요합니다. 이는 중대한 보안 위협을 사전에 차단하기 위해 필요한 과정이므로, 기업에서는 보안 투자에 대한 계산이 필요합니다.
실제로 많은 보안 전문가들은 현재 거의 대부분의 악성 프로그램이 암호화된 채널로 숨겨져 있다고 주장합니다.
따라서 SSL Inspection은 단순히 웹사이트의 안전성을 높이는 것을 넘어, 궁극적으로는 최종 사용자의 데이터와 기업 정보를 보호하기 위한 필수 사항입니다.
| 가지고 있는 위험 요소 | SSL Inspection의 역할 |
|---|---|
| 악성코드 유포 | 암호화된 트래픽 속에 숨겨진 악성코드를 찾아낼 수 있음 |
| 정보 유출 | 내부자의 의도적 또는 비의도적 정보 유출 차단 |
| 규제 준수 | Compliance 요건을 충족하여 법적 위반 방지 |
Zscaler의 SSL Inspection 방법론
Zscaler는 클라우드 기반의 보안 서비스로 SSL Inspection 기능을 제공하여, 사용자가 안전한 인터넷 환경을 유지할 수 있도록 돕고 있습니다. Zscaler의 온라인 보안 절차는 MITM(Man In The Middle) 공격 방법의 원리를 활용하여 사용자의 브라우저와 목적지 서버 간의 안전한 통신을 보장합니다.
이러한 방식은 수많은 데이터 센터 간의 효율적인 데이터 처리와 보안을 가능하게 합니다.
Zscaler의 절차는 다음과 같습니다. 첫째, 사용자가 브라우저를 열고 HTTPS 요청을 합니다.
둘째, Zscaler 서비스가 이 요청을 가로채고, 별도의 SSL 터널을 통해 목적지 서버에 HTTPS 요청을 보내며 SSL 협상을 진행합니다. 셋째, 목적지 서버는 Zscaler에게 자신의 인증서를 보내고 SSL 핸드셰이크가 완료되면, 데이터는 안전하게 전송됩니다.
이 과정에서 사용자의 브라우저에도 Zscaler의 중간 인증서가 전달되어, 브라우저는 인증서의 유효성을 검증한 후 안전한 연결이 이루어집니다.
이러한 Zscaler의 SSL Inspection 서비스는 인터넷 트래픽의 변화에 유연하게 대응할 수 있도록 설계되어 있습니다. 클라우드 기반의 서비스이기 때문에 필요에 따라 인프라를 확장할 수 있는 장점이 있습니다.
특히 민감한 데이터가 있는 웹사이트에 대해서는 SSL Inspection을 제외할 수 있는 세부적인 정책 제어 기능도 제공하여 사용자 보호를 강화하고 있습니다.
| 과정 단계 | 설명 |
|---|---|
| 1단계 | 사용자가 웹사이트에 HTTPS 요청 |
| 2단계 | Zscaler가 요청을 가로채 SSL 협상 |
| 3단계 | 목적지 서버와 SSL 핸드셰이크 완료 |
| 4단계 | 사용자 브라우저와 다시 핸드셰이크 후 보안적 연결 형성 |
SSL Inspection의 한계와 해결책
SSL Inspection이 모든 암호화된 트래픽을 반드시 검사해야 하는 필수 과제라는 것은 분명합니다. 그러나 Certificate Pinning과 같은 특정 이슈로 인해 모든 SSL 트래픽을 검사하는 것은 불가능합니다.
Certificate Pinning은 특정 애플리케이션에 대해 사용되는 인증서를 고정시켜, 인증서가 변경되는 것을 차단하는 기법입니다. 이러한 경우, SSL Inspection을 적용할 수 없는 문제가 발생할 수 있습니다.
또한, 기업에서 사용하는 일부 고가의 보안 장비가 SSL Inspection을 수행하는 동안 네트워크 성능에 큰 영향을 미칠 수 있기 때문에, 예외적인 상황으로 인해 SSL Inspection을 진행하지 않는 경우도 발생합니다.
이러한 불완전성은 인터넷과 사이버 보안의 현황에서 자연스럽게 발생하는 장애물입니다. 그러므로 기업에서는 이러한 한계를 알고 적절한 방안을 마련해야 합니다.
Zscaler와 같은 클라우드 기반 보안 솔루션은 이러한 SSL Inspection을 포함하여 안전성과 성능을 모두 고려해야 합니다.
보안을 강화하는 동시에 네트워크 성능 저하를 최소화할 수 있는 요소를 분석하고 조절해야 하는 것은 기업의 책임입니다. 그러므로 보안 부서와 IT 부서가 함께 협력하여 효과적인 보안 정책을 수립하는 것이 중요합니다.
| 주요 한계 | 설명 |
|---|---|
| Certificate Pinning | 특정 인증서와만 연결되도록 설정된 트래픽은 검사할 수 없음 |
| 장비 성능 | 네트워크 성능 저하 우려로 인해 완전한 SSL Inspection이 어려움 |
“`
SSL인증서는 더 이상 선택이 아닌 필수가 되었습니다. 인터넷 사용의 증가와 함께, 우리 생활 속에서 크고 작은 보안 위협이 증가하고 있기 때문입니다.
이러한 이유로 많은 기업들이 Zscaler와 같은 강력한 보안 솔루션을 도입하고 있습니다. Zscaler는 SSL Inspection을 통해 웹 트래픽을 모니터링하고, 암호화된 데이터 속 숨겨진 악성 프로그램을 탐지하는 역할도 수행하죠.
하지만 SSL Inspection도 몇 가지 한계를 가지고 있어, 이를 커버할 수 있는 다양한 방안이 필요합니다. 따라서, 적절한 SSL인증서 활용과 보안 점검의 중요성은 날로 커져가고 있으며, 이에 대한 이해가 필요합니다.
결국, SSL인증서는 여러분의 데이터 안전을 지키는 방패이며, 사이버 세계에서 안전하게 살아가기 위한 필수 조건이라고 할 수 있습니다. 독자 여러분도 이러한 점을 기억하며, 더욱 안전한 인터넷 사용을 실천해 보시길 바랍니다.



